What Are Cloud Solutions?

Cloud solutions refer to delivering computing services—such as storage, servers, databases, networking, software, and analytics—over the internet (“the cloud”) instead of relying on local servers or personal devices.

Key Types of Cloud Services:

  •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S) – Virtual servers and storage
  • Platform as a Service (PaaS) – Development and deployment environments
  • Software as a Service (SaaS) – Ready-to-use applications via the web

These solutions eliminate the need for heavy upfront investments in hardware while offering flexibility and scalability.


Why Businesses Are Rapidly Moving to the Cloud

1. Unmatched Scalability

One of the biggest advantages of cloud solutions is scalability. Whether your business is growing rapidly or experiencing seasonal fluctuations, cloud infrastructure allows you to scale resources up or down instantly.

  • No need to buy expensive hardware
  • Pay only for what you use
  • Handle traffic spikes effortlessly

2. Cost Efficiency

Traditional IT infrastructure requires:

  • Hardware purchase
  • Maintenance costs
  • IT staff expenses
  • Energy consumption

Cloud solutions eliminate most of these costs by offering:

  • Subscription-based pricing
  • Reduced operational overhead
  • No maintenance burden

3. Remote Accessibility

In 2026, remote work and global teams are the norm. Cloud solutions allow employees to access systems and data from anywhere in the world.

Benefits include:

  • Improved collaboration
  • Real-time data access
  • Seamless remote operations

4. Enhanced Security

Contrary to common myths, cloud solutions often provide better security than traditional systems.

Key security features:

  • Data encryption
  • Multi-factor authentication
  • Regular backups
  • Advanced threat detection

5. Faster Innovation

Cloud platforms enable businesses to:

  • Launch products faster
  • Test ideas quickly
  • Integrate AI and automation tools

This gives companies a significant competitive edge.
